Don't panic!
Often one binge doesn't affect your weekly weigh-in, providing you get right back on track & carry on being 'good' - in fact there have been times when a one-off scoff can actually HELP your weight-loss as it gives your metabolism a bit of a boost.
It's done. Learn from it (remember how bad you feel at this very moment) & perhaps next time you're faced with the same temptations you might not be so eager to repeat it.
You're going to be ok0 -
